State the sporopollenin significance with reference to its chemical nature.
OR
(a) Name the enzyme responsible for the transcription of tRNA and the amino acid the initiator tRNA gets linked with.
(b) Explain the role of initiator tRNA in the initiation of protein synthesis.
The significance of sporopollenin with reference to its chemical nature is that it can withstand high temperature, strong acids and alkali because it is one of the most resistant organic substances.
OR
(a) The enzyme responsible for the transcription of tRNA is RNA polymerase III and the amino acid with which the initiator tRNA gets linked with is methionine.
(b) The Initiator tRNA carries amino acid methionine at its amino acid binding site. Initiator tRNA binds with the codon (AUG) present on the mRNA and initiates protein synthesis/translation.
